THE BOOK OF MAJNUN Translation & Introduction Paul Smith Majnun was a real person! Qays Ibn al-Mulawwah (Majnun='madman) was a youth, a Bedouin poet in the seventh century of the Bani Amir tribe in the Najd desert in Arabia. He fell in love with Layla from the same tribe whom he was denied. (It is said that Shakespeare was inspired by their tale for Romeo & Juliet from their tragic love story). Most of his recorded poetry was composed before his descent into love-madness (mast) then through a Perfect Master... his spiritual unification with his beloved. Nizami's famous telling of their tale came from these collected poems (Divan) and other sources. It is here translated into the correct form of the masnavi. Many other Persian, Turkish and Urdu poets imitated him or wrote their own versions of the story of the height of human love that became Divine and a selection of them are translated in this book. Here in the form of the qit'as in which they were composed, is the largest collection of Majnun's immortal poems translated into English. Included are four Appendixes, Introduction on his Life & Times and chapters on Arabic Poetry and the Qit'a. Selected Bibliography. Large format paperback 7" x 10" 336 pages.
